Ibuprofen is a nonsteroidal anti-inflammatory drug (NSAID) that inhibits cyclooxygenase (COX-1 and COX-2) enzymes, reducing synthesis of prostaglandins involved in inflammation, pain, and fever.
Hydrocodone is a semisynthetic opioid agonist with selectivity for mu-opioid receptors, producing analgesia and sedation. Ibuprofen is a nonsteroidal anti-inflammatory drug (NSAID) that inhibits cyclooxygenase (COX-1 and COX-2), reducing prostaglandin synthesis, thereby providing anti-inflammatory, analgesic, and antipyretic effects.
800 mg IV every 8 hours as a 30-minute infusion; alternatively, 400 mg IV every 6 hours. Maximum daily dose: 2400 mg.
One tablet (hydrocodone bitartrate 5 mg/ibuprofen 200 mg) orally every 4 to 6 hours as needed for pain; maximum 5 tablets per day.

2-4 hours (terminal half-life). Clinical context: Requires dosing every 6-8 hours for sustained effect; no accumulation with normal hepatic function.
Hydrocodone: 3.8-4.5 hours (immediate release); Ibuprofen: 1.8-2.5 hours (racemic, S-enantiomer slightly shorter). Clinical context: dosing every 4-6 hours due to hydrocodone half-life.
Renal (primarily as glucuronide conjugates and inactive metabolites; <10% unchanged). Biliary/fecal elimination is negligible.
Hydrocodone: primarily renal (60-70% as metabolites, <12% unchanged); Ibuprofen: primarily renal (90% as metabolites and conjugates, <1% unchanged), minor biliary/fecal.
